A nurse is assessing a client who is at 32 weeks of gestation and is receiving magnesium sulfate via continuous IV infusion. Which of the following findings should the nurse report to the provider?
Correct Answer: C
Rationale: Absent deep-tendon reflexes indicate magnesium toxicity, a serious adverse effect requiring immediate reporting. Decreased contractions are expected, elevated BP is common in preeclampsia, and 35 mL/hr urine output is normal.
